今天开发伙伴的一个问题,学了一招,记下做备忘:
import java.sql.*;
public class connnectDB2{
/** *//**
* @param args
*/
public static void main(String[] args){
// String driver = "com.ibm.db2.jcc.DB2Driver";
// driver = "com.ibm.as400.access.AS400JDBCConnection";
// String url = "jdbc:db2://10.10.1.33:23/MMIF8DVL";
String userName = "UFIDA";
String passWord = "UFIDAMTH";
Connection conn = null;
Statement st = null;
ResultSet rs = null;
String sql = null;
try{
// Class.forName(driver).newInstance();
// conn = DriverManager.getConnection(url, userName, passWord);
// conn = DriverManager.getConnection("jdbc:as400://10.10.1.33:23/MMIF8DVL,userName,passWord");
java.sql.DriverManager.registerDriver (new com.ibm.as400.access.AS400JDBCDriver ());
Class.forName("com.ibm.as400.access.AS400JDBCConnection");
conn = DriverManager.getConnection("jdbc:as400://10.10.1.33",userName,passWord);
st = conn.createStatement();
st.execute("set current schema mmif8dvl");
sql = new String("SELECT ASNUM FROM MMIF8DVL.if8vdr");
rs = st.executeQuery(sql);
while(rs.next()){
System.out.println(rs.getString(1));
}
conn.close();
} catch (Exception e){
System.out.println("error:" + e.getMessage() );
System.out.println(e.toString());
}
}
}
分享到:
相关推荐
通过该jar包可连接到远程as400上的db2数据库
比较完整SQl数据库和As数据库连接类
[精品]如何配置DB2客户端到AS400主机的数据库连接DOC
源代码不需要嵌入asSQL-Beta2.8.swc、rps.swc 对数据库增删查
Sqlserver2000,2005,Oracle10g,Mysql,DB2,AS400数据库驱动 以及 java加载建立连接
通过sqlplus可以连接数据库根据用户权限进行数据或者设定操作,这篇文章介绍一下常用的连接方式。 环境准备 使用Oracle的精简版创建docker方式的demo环境,详细可参看: https://www.jb51.net/article/153533.htm ...
MsgBox "没有连接数据库", vbOKOnly, "警告" Else connectstring = GetFromINI("数据库信息", "数据库", App.path + "\system.ini") server = GetFromINI("数据库信息", "server", App.path + "\system.ini") ...
vb.net 2008下数据库连接类源码: copy文件到你项目下,然后添加现有项,选择slq_conn.vb,然后添加你的数据库名字、用户名、密码。 在你程序中添加以下代码,即可使用数据库连接了。 里面还定义了一些其他的连接...
VB连接SQL数据库示例 建一个工程,建立一个form1,form1中的代码如下: Dim rsNew As ADODB.Recordset Dim CnNew As ADODB.Connection Dim wsh As New WshShell Dim serverlink As String Private Sub Command1_Click()
连接数据库代码实例 1,连接数据库代码 文件名称 conn.asp 所有访问数据库的文件都调用此文件<!--#include file=\"Conn.asp\"--> db=\"data/data.mdb\" \'数据库存放目录 on error resume next set conn=server...
jsp连接ASSESS数据库代码 很简单的代码
AndroidStudio连接数据库mariadb-java-client-2.0.3.jar 复制到工程目录,在右键add as lib即可, 必须new Thread(new Runnable() {新线程调用才能成功
最简单的flash as3.0连接php访问mysql数据库 消除php echo中文错误
1 连接数据库 dim dbname as string dbname server mappath "authors mdb" myConnection New OleDbConnection "PROVIDER Microsoft Jet OLEDB 4 0;DATA Source "&dbname myConnection...
【例】查找BookStore数据库中订单不同、图书编号相同的图书的订单号、图书编号和订购册数。 SELECT a.订单号,a.图书编号,a.订购册数 FROM Sell AS a JOIN Sell AS b ON a. 图书编号=b. 图书编号 where a. 订单号!=b....
Dim connection1 As New ADODB.Connection Dim recset1 As New ADODB.Recordset Dim iCount& Dim strConnectionString$ On Error GoTo ErrorHandler ' connect to default iHistorian server with default ...
VB用ADO方式连接数据库的一些操作,如:ACCESS、MS-SQL等 引用ADO库或用ADO控件 Dim txtSQL As String Dim MsgText As String Dim MRC As ADODB.Recordset txtSQL = "SELECT * FROM jobs" Set MRC = Execute...
在WebLogic中建立数据库连接池与数据源及利用JBuilder进行测试
在这样的情形下,通常要使用WHERE子句设定条件来将结果集减少为易于管理的大小,这样的连接即为等值连接。 ;交叉连接和内连接; 【例】 查找Bookstore数据库中客户订购的图书书名,订购册数和订购时间。 SELECT Book....
DB2 AS/400 org.hibernate.dialect.DB2400Dialect DB2 OS390 org.hibernate.dialect.DB2390Dialect PostgreSQL org.hibernate.dialect.PostgreSQLDialect MySQL org.hibernate.dialect.MySQLDialect ...